Abstract: This study was based on a morphometric analysis of bite marks starting from the quantitative definition of the anterior teeth by the geometric acquisition of the “injuries,” using bite marks impressed on pig skin and plastic. Each mark was photographed and acquired. A dedicated program automatically supplied the values of the shape factors and the areas of the pattern geometric figures. The values obtained for the homologous samples were compared to the heterologous values. Statistical comparison was made of the sets by linear regression, determining the correlation coefficient and the determination coefficient for each value. Results showed only 4.8% and 2% of overlap between homologous and heterologous values. This study was carried out in attempting to quantitatively define the anterior teeth of the human dentition and the procedure described and the results obtained support the advantage of morphometric studies and computer‐aided programs in this study of bite marks.  相似文献

Deaths occurring due to rattlesnake envenomization are extremely rare and must be thoroughly investigated in the same manner as any other type of death. Our research presents the case of an adult white male who suffered a fatal timber rattlesnake (Crotalus horridus) envenomation in northwest Florida in 2018. Blood samples were taken from the decedent's heart and vasculature of the chest and sent for serum proteomic analysis. Serum proteomic analysis was utilized in order to identify proteins from timber rattlesnake (C. horridus) found within the victim's blood. The confirmation of the presence of timber rattlesnake venom within the victim's blood allows the forensic pathologist to determine the cause of death most accurately and likewise, assists with the manner of death determination. Blood samples were separated into two groups: one with the abundant endogenous proteins depleted to facilitate detection of lower abundant proteins and one undepleted. In the depleted sample, a total of 712 proteins were identified, with 47 of the proteins (6.6%) occurring originating from timber rattlesnake (C. horridus). Likewise, a total of 742 proteins were identified in the undepleted sample, with 52 of the proteins (7.0%) occurring in timber rattlesnake (C. horridus). No timber rattlesnake (C. horridus) proteins were found in control human serum.  相似文献

This paper makes an original contribution to human–animal studies through the application of social construction theory to an iconic species of Australian snake, the coastal taipan. Little research attention using this approach has been focused on reptiles, and this study addresses this gap in the literature. The taipan has achieved a high level of notoriety in Australia. This paper seeks to understand why and how this has occurred. Drawing on a range of data derived from analysis of newspaper articles, popular magazines and books, and the scientific literature, four dominant narratives are identified: the taipan as an object of science and natural history, as social problem, as object quest and as celebrity. The insights gained from this study support the contention that the meanings made of Australia's fauna are fluid, historically contextualised and socially constructed. In the specific case of the taipan, key individuals, including scientists, popular natural historians and snake men contributed greatly to the species’ construction, as did popular cultural forms such as newspapers and natural history books.  相似文献

Eleven deaths from crocodile attacks in the Northern Territory, Australia were reviewed. The male:female ratio was 8:3; age range—10–62 years, average 29.4 years. Four children were included (one boy and three girls, aged 10, 11, and two at 12 years), and there were seven aboriginal victims (64%). The attacks were witnessed in eight cases with the victims swimming in freshwater N = 5, standing on a river bank N = 1, fishing in fresh water N = 1, or diving in the sea N = 1. At autopsy, several distinct patterns of injury were observed ranging from complete traumatic disruption of the body with only incomplete remains for examination (N = 5), to crushing of the head with fractures of the skull (N = 4), crushing of the chest with fractures of the ribs and sternum (N = 2), and avulsion of limbs (N = 4). In one case, there was decapitation. Autopsy evaluations were complicated by decomposition and loss of body parts.  相似文献

Abstract: Unsupported excised skin may shrink by as much as 50% or more. In 1981, a method was developed for ring adhesion to skin with the goal of minimizing tissue distortion upon excision. Five modified versions of the technique bearing the author’s name followed (Dorion types I, II, III, IV, and V). The scientific literature reveals little supporting empirical evidence for the preferential use of one adhesive/suturing technique over another. This study compares the use of various bonding materials (Loctite Super Glue gel®, Dermabond?, Vetbond?), cleaning agents (ethanol, dishwashing liquid, and shaving cream), and depilatory (Veet®) on the effects of ring adhesion to skin. The conclusions indicate that surface wetness is the most influential factor affecting ring adhesion to skin, followed by the type of bonding material, its “freshness,” and by the cleaning agent used to prepare the skin. The use of a depilatory or shaving cream is to be avoided.  相似文献

Abstract:  Patients on long-term hemodialysis often have multiple medical and social problems with associated psychological stress and depression. The suicide rate in this population is higher than the general population, and suicides have been reported following severing or disconnection of hemodialysis vascular access sites. We report a patient on chronic hemodialysis with a history of depression and suicidal ideation who bit into his forearm arteriovenous graft and exsanguinated.  相似文献

Abstract: Bite Marks: This study demonstrated that surface wetness was the most influential factor affecting ring adhesion to skin. Also, chemical depilatories and shaving creams were to be avoided when cleaning the skin. The second phase of this research examines the tensile stress needed to rupture the bond between TAK® hydroplastic, three new cyanoacrylates, and pigskin with particular consideration for temperature variations. This study also considers solubility issues of different cyanoacrylates in 10% formalin. Finally, the Dorion Type V bitemark excision technique could significantly reduce the risks of tissue distortion when used in conjunction with the following methods and materials. The skin should be devoid of moisture, razor shaved, and cleaned with dishwashing detergent and 98.9% ethanol while avoiding the use of shaving creams and/or chemical depilatories where ring placement is anticipated. The use of unopened cyanoacrylate is encouraged with Permabond® as the cyanoacrylate of choice.  相似文献

The transfer of materials between victim and perpetrator was first reported by Locard in the nineteenth century. While in recent years DNA testing has been very successful in matching biological material from crime scenes to perpetrators, the following cases demonstrate that other more time‐honored methods remain useful. Two cases of lethal assault are reported where the victims had bitten their assailants resulting in fragments of the perpetrators’ skin being wedged between their teeth which were discovered during post mortem oral examinations. As the fragments were able to be matched to injuries in the perpetrators, identification was established prior to confirmatory DNA testing. In case 1 a criminal conviction for manslaughter resulted, and in case 2 the identity of the assailant was confirmed. Examination of a properly exposed and illuminated oral cavity may provide useful evidence in assault cases. These cases represent an unusual dental variant of Locard's principle.  相似文献

The high number of murder, rape, and child abuse cases in South Africa has led to increased numbers of bite mark cases being heard in high courts. Objective analysis to match perpetrators to bite marks at crime scenes must be able to withstand vigorous cross-examination to be of value in conviction of perpetrators. An analysis technique is described in four stages, namely determination of the mark to be a human bite mark, pattern association analysis, metric analysis and comparison with the population data, and illustrated by a real case study. New and accepted techniques are combined to determine the likelihood ratio of guilt expressed as one of a range of conclusions described in the paper. Each stage of the analysis adds to the confirmation (or rejection) of concordance between the dental features present on the victim and the dentition of the suspect. The results illustrate identification to a high degree of certainty.  相似文献

In animal bites, the dental attributes can be fundamental in identifying the marks made by various species on different matrices. Although rodent bite marks have been studied in the context of postmortem interference, little research has used different baits to analyze these marks linking not only specific behavior patterns but also the possibility of structural damage. Twenty mice (Mus musculus) were exposed to different baits to study their bite marks in a controlled model. The known pattern of parallel and multiple grooves has been seen in all baits, but polyvinyl chloride and fiber‐optic cable were significantly different between each other and the other baits. Some baits showed patterns of anchorage of the upper incisors and space between the lower incisors when gnawing. This technical note represents a novel model of analysis where veterinarians and/or dentists may be asked to give an opinion on alleged animal bite marks.  相似文献
